Uses
Your doctor may recommend Be TD Injection 0.5 ml to help protect against serious bacterial infections, either as part of routine immunisation or in specific situations.
Tetanus (Lockjaw): Be TD Injection 0.5 ml helps the body produce critical antibodies to neutralise the toxin produced by tetanus bacteria, which commonly enters the body through deep cuts, scrapes, or puncture wounds.
Diphtheria: Be TD Injection 0.5 ml protects the respiratory system by teaching the body to defend against diphtheria bacteria, preventing them from forming a thick coating in the throat that can lead to severe breathing problems.

Be TD Injection 0.5 ml contains diphtheria and tetanus toxoids. When injected into the muscle, Be TD Injection 0.5 ml releases a small dose of bacteria or protein of bacteria in the body, which further provides immunity against diphtheria and tetanus diseases.
Be TD Injection 0.5 ml should be used with caution in the medical history of severe allergic reactions to vaccines (paralysis, encephalopathy), immune system disorders like Guillain-Barre syndrome, HIV infection, high fever, cancers like leukaemia/lymphoma, and fits. You can take other vaccines along with Be TD Injection 0.5 ml if you do not have any allergic reactions. If you are taking other vaccines and Be TD Injection 0.5 ml, they should be given by separate syringes and at different injection sites.
Be TD Injection 0.5 ml is to be stored in cold places at 2°C to 8°C. Do not freeze the vial.
The protection from Be TD Injection 0.5 ml typically lasts for about 10 years. A routine booster dose is generally recommended every 10 years to maintain high immunity levels, though a booster may be given sooner in the event of a deep, dirty wound. Yes, you can usually receive the vaccine if you have a mild cold or a very low-grade fever. However, if you are moderately or severely ill, it is best to postpone the injection until you feel better. Talk to your doctor or pharmacist if you are unsure.
Yes, if recommended by your doctor. In India, Td (or TT in some settings) is routinely recommended during pregnancy, while Tdap may be advised in certain situations. Your doctor will recommend the most appropriate vaccine and the right time to receive it.
Arm soreness is very common and usually fades in a few days. You can ease this by applying a cool, damp cloth to the injection site, gently moving your arm, and resting. Talk to your doctor or pharmacist if the pain increases or does not improve after 48 hours.
There is no direct interaction between alcohol and Be TD Injection 0.5 ml. However, avoiding heavy alcohol consumption is recommended, as alcohol can cause dehydration and potentially worsen common side effects like headaches and fatigue. Talk to your doctor or pharmacist for more advice.
No, Be TD Injection 0.5 ml is formulated specifically to protect against diphtheria and tetanus only. If you also need protection against pertussis (whooping cough), your healthcare provider can recommend a different combination vaccine. Talk to your doctor or pharmacist about your specific vaccine needs.
No, Be TD Injection 0.5 ml contains only inactivated toxoids, which are completely non-infectious. It is biologically impossible to contract tetanus or diphtheria from this vaccine. Talk to your doctor or pharmacist if you have any safety concerns.
It depends on your wound and vaccination history. A booster is generally recommended if it has been more than 5 years since your last dose for dirty or tetanus-prone wounds, or more than 10 years for clean, minor wounds. Your doctor will advise whether you need a booster.
